Heh, well before I start, I guess an introduction is in order. My name is Aria...right, the title of this says so...um well I'm pretty much a normal middle school girl...and I'm not really quite sure why I'm writing this...uh...
ARIA! Get on with it! You're making yourself sound really boring! Can't you make yourself sound at least a LITTLE BIT interesting? And you know very well why you are writing this!
No I don't! I really am just a plain, normal girl with a few friends and not a very interesting life-
Okay, clearly she needs a little help with this. Sheesh! As you can see Aria doesn't have much self confidence and spends most of her time either reading or drawing. I told her she needs to be a bit more expressive and get out more (otherwise her youth will be gone in a flash!) I meant for her to get more involved in groups at school and be more social - maybe get a boyfriend? Instead she comes up with this: a notebook (sorta meant to be a journal I guess?) in which she writes down her thoughts and feelings. Not exactly what I had in mind but it's better than nothing. Who knows? It might turn out all right. Little Aria here has a pretty imaginative mind. And there is NO WAY I'm letting you get out of this one okay?!
Y-yes...pretty much most of what Melody said here is correct, I'm pretty shy and apparently (according to Melody) that is a bad thing so I've started this notebook in hopes of "expressing" myself I guess...This isn't a journal really, just a place to express myself with all my random thoughts, drawings, and whatever else I think of.
I hope I will not bore you! Please stick with me till the end!
~Aria
